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Caché, Ensemble, DeepSee, MiniM, IRIS, GT.M [игнор отключен] [закрыт для гостей] / Разделение БД / 12 сообщений из 12, страница 1 из 1
26.02.2010, 10:19
    #36489470
=Dimon=
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
В существующей области имеются классы, с которыми наиболее часто происходят операции чтения/записи. Хочу перенести их в отдельную область, БД и соответственно на другой раздел. Как это можно сделать безболезненно. Причем все эти данные должны отображаться в первой области, откуда их вынесли.
---
Cache' 2009.1
...
Рейтинг: 0 / 0
26.02.2010, 10:20
    #36489476
krvsa
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
=Dimon= , что есть "раздел"?
...
Рейтинг: 0 / 0
26.02.2010, 10:22
    #36489477
=Dimon=
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
krvsa,

/mnt/local2
...
Рейтинг: 0 / 0
26.02.2010, 11:00
    #36489557
krvsa
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
=Dimon= , все равно ничего не понял я...
...
Рейтинг: 0 / 0
26.02.2010, 11:02
    #36489562
DAiMor
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
перенести сами классы, в другую БД
перенести данные для этих классов

настроить маппинг классов и глобалов в исходной области на перенесенную
_________________________________
Cache for Windows NT (AMD64) 5.0.21 (Build 6408) Tue Jan 3 2006 13:37:41 EST
...
Рейтинг: 0 / 0
26.02.2010, 20:30
    #36491127
Ptn
Ptn
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
Все верно как и сказано выше. Еще небольшой комментарий.

Переносить сами классы и маппить их имеет смысл если они самодостаточны и могут работать в отдельной области.

В противном случае достаточно перенести только данные - глобалы - и для первой базы указать для них маппирование не новую.
...
Рейтинг: 0 / 0
27.02.2010, 04:00
    #36491432
=Dimon=
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
Как можно через встроенный SQL обратится из одной области к другой?
...
Рейтинг: 0 / 0
27.02.2010, 05:43
    #36491453
Блок А.Н.
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
Можно исправить хранение класса, чтобы сам класс был в одной области, а его данные в другой.
...
Рейтинг: 0 / 0
27.02.2010, 08:20
    #36491498
krvsa
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
=Dimon=Как можно через встроенный SQL обратится из одной области к другой?
К самой-то области какой смысл "обращаться"? Другое дело к данным из другой области...
- Перейти в нужную область
- Выполнить запрос
- Вернуться в свою область
...
Рейтинг: 0 / 0
27.02.2010, 08:39
    #36491511
kolesov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
krvsa,

Не так все просто. У нас какие-то проблемы с ембедедом скл были...
...
Рейтинг: 0 / 0
27.02.2010, 09:23
    #36491549
DAiMor
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
если делать маппинг глобалов, то ПО этого и не заметит
для примера, использование глобалов ^CacheTemp*, ^%*, происходит благодаря маппингу

т.е. вы просто переносите данные в другую БД, настраиваете маппинг и продолжаете работать дальше, только теперь данные у вас хранятся в другой БД,

_________________________________
Cache for Windows NT (AMD64) 5.0.21 (Build 6408) Tue Jan 3 2006 13:37:41 EST
...
Рейтинг: 0 / 0
27.02.2010, 11:41
    #36491783
krvsa
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Разделение БД
kolesovНе так все просто. У нас какие-то проблемы с ембедедом скл были...
Я пока с проблемами не сталкивался в этом вопросе...

Может тогда тестовый пример сделаешь?
...
Рейтинг: 0 / 0
Форумы / Caché, Ensemble, DeepSee, MiniM, IRIS, GT.M [игнор отключен] [закрыт для гостей] / Разделение БД / 12 сообщений из 12,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]